Refactor CMS UX API
[gpl/argeo-suite.git] / org.argeo.app.ui / src / org / argeo / app / ui / publish / PublishingApp.java
index d57706cf8ac438248008c9989d72dc899af9bfdb..c851b59cd56ddb643575d7d16615f22f209c4f89 100644 (file)
@@ -12,9 +12,9 @@ import javax.jcr.Repository;
 import javax.jcr.Session;
 
 import org.argeo.api.cms.CmsApp;
-import org.argeo.api.cms.CmsUi;
 import org.argeo.app.ui.SuiteApp;
 import org.argeo.api.cms.CmsLog;
+import org.argeo.api.cms.ux.CmsUi;
 import org.argeo.cms.AbstractCmsApp;
 import org.argeo.cms.ui.CmsUiProvider;
 import org.argeo.jcr.Jcr;
@@ -97,9 +97,9 @@ public class PublishingApp extends AbstractCmsApp implements EventHandler {
                Composite parent = (Composite) cmsUi;
                parent.setLayout(new GridLayout());
                if (landingPage != null)
-                       landingPage.createUiPart(parent, null);
+                       landingPage.createUiPart(parent, (Node) null);
                else
-                       defaultProvider.createUiPart(parent, null);
+                       defaultProvider.createUiPart(parent, (Node) null);
        }
 
        @Override